Xlr8r said: A couple years ago, turntablist extraordinaire Kid Koala (a.k.a. Eric San) and his friend Dynomite D (a.k.a. Dylan Frombach) were assigned the task of soundtracking a documentary. Said film never saw the light of day, but its music—at the urging, and with the assistance, of Wolfmother's old rhythm section—is about to. Ex-Wolf-members Chris Ross and Myles Heskett are now set to join Koala on tour as they present The Slew. Working with live drums, bass, keys, and six turntables, the group is going to deliver 70-minute sets of raw guitar and some of the dopest manipulated beats you've heard all year.
Before they hit the stage, Koala wanted to drop a freebie to the masses so they can hear the madness before going to the show. Here is a link to that free album.
